![]() | Diet To Lose Weight I have started a blog with the majority of my info. on there, I'm hoping for a bit of advice regarding diet. From what I've read on here so far, i'm best to split meals into 5-6 a day, with rough times being 8am, 10.30am, 1pm, 3pm, 5.30pm, 8.30pm say? In terms of food intake, I've worked out I need roughly 3950 cals a day. My aim is the typical build muscle/lose fat (with the main aim to lose fat, and have started a weights routine accordingly (See blog). Here is what I am planning for in terms of diet 8am Beans + 4 Slices Wholemeal Toast 10.30am Banana + 250ml S/Skimmed Milk 1pm 1 slice wholemeal bread + ham/chicken 3pm Banana + 250ml S/Skimmed Milk 5.30pm Dinner - Fish/Chicken/Lean Mince Burgers/Pasta/Rice/Boiled Potatoes/a variety from this list. + 250ml S/Skimmed Milk 8.30pm Eigher similar to 8.30pm or 400ml S/Skimmed Milk and 2-2.5 litres of Water (slightly diluted with No Sugar Squash) over the day. There's no eggs in there as I personally can't stand them on their own (boiled, scrammbled... no thanks), and no protein supplements as i'm not in the position just now to go spending money on them. Eventually I'll make up some of the Protein Bars as mentioned under the recepies section. I can easily get through 1 litre of Semi-Skimmed milk a day - should I be looking to replace this with more water, or is Skimmed Milk a more viable option to keep up protein intake? I'd appreciate any thoughts and advice.

| Mature Bodybuilder | Re: Diet To Lose Weight Pscarb, your advice about diet is so good.....The secret of good diet is always go for quality,especially where proteins are concerned. I find it hard to cram enough protein in, so I concentrate on that first, then the good fats and carb count, in that order. I also have protein shakes (pre or post workout, and if I haven't managed to eat enought during the day ) and add peanut butter, ground nuts, fruit, raw eggs or even good oils depending on my nutritional needs at that time. I always mix my protein shake with water, as I have issues with eating too much dairy. It makes me bloat and I find it very hard to digest, even low fat milk. Beware of low fat dairy such as yoghurt as it often contains tons of sugar and wheat fillers which can cause digestion problems for some people. Greek olive oil is easier to digest than Italian, it is usually thinner and lighter tasting. If you don't like one brand , try another, they all taste different! Go to the shops on Saturdays and stock up on all the reductions, such as fish, shellfish,chicken and turkey, game meats and fruit and veg - it will save you a fortune.
